Carbamazepine efficacy and utilization in children.

Summary
Carbamazepine effectively treats partial and generalized tonic-clonic seizures in children. Pediatric patients require careful dosing due to age-related pharmacokinetic differences and potential drug interactions, especially with valproate.

Background:
- Carbamazepine is a key antiepileptic drug for various seizure types in children.
- Absence epilepsies are more common in pediatric populations, necessitating accurate diagnosis and treatment.
- Approximately 80% of children with epilepsy may benefit from carbamazepine therapy.
Purpose of the Study:
- To review the efficacy and safety of carbamazepine in pediatric epilepsy.
- To highlight age-specific pharmacokinetic considerations in children.
- To discuss potential drug interactions relevant to pediatric epilepsy management.
Main Methods:
- Literature review of carbamazepine use in pediatric epilepsy.
- Analysis of pharmacokinetic data comparing children and adults.
- Examination of drug interaction profiles, particularly with valproate.
Main Results:
- Carbamazepine demonstrates efficacy in partial and generalized tonic-clonic seizures in children.
- Children exhibit higher carbamazepine clearance, shorter half-lives, and different epoxide metabolite ratios compared to adults.
- Co-administration with valproate can lead to drug protein binding interactions and intermittent side effects.
Conclusions:
- Carbamazepine is a viable treatment option for specific epilepsy syndromes in children.
- Age-related pharmacokinetic variations and polypharmacy necessitate individualized treatment approaches.
- Awareness of drug interactions, such as with valproate, is crucial for optimizing pediatric epilepsy care.
